Why can Regulation be Hard to Set up

Answer:

-Difficult to find an Acceptable Level of Regulation -Some Areas need Worldwide Regulation, such as Emissions -Excessive Regulation can Increase Prices and can lead to Firms leaving -Monitoring is Expensive for the Government, and the Punishment, if not hard enough, can not be a Deterrent
